我正在创建一个gridView
允许通过添加插入所需的控件来添加新行FooterTemplate
,但是当ObjectDataSource
没有记录,我添加一个虚拟行作为FooterTemplate
仅当有数据时才显示。
我怎样才能隐藏这个虚拟行?我尝试过设置e.row.visible = false
on RowDataBound
但该行仍然可见。
您可以处理 gridview 的数据绑定事件并隐藏虚拟行。 (不要忘记在 aspx 代码中分配事件属性):
protected void GridView1_DataBound(object sender, EventArgs e)
{
if (GridView1.Rows.Count == 1)
GridView1.Rows[0].Visible = false;
}
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)